Advertisement
Families are invited to join us for our Howbert Field Day! Volunteers will also be needed.
Event Venue & Nearby Stays
1023 N 31st St, 80904, 1023 N 31st St, Colorado Springs, CO 80904-1525, United States,Colorado Springs, Colorado